Hi Quoting Willem Offermans <[email protected]>: > Dear Michael and Cyrus friends, > > Where is this documented? > > I cannot find anything about this in > > https://www.cyrusimap.org/imap/reference/admin/sieve.html > <https://www.cyrusimap.org/imap/reference/admin/sieve.html> The example shown in section "Testing the sieve server" https://www.cyrusimap.org/imap/reference/admin/sieve.html#testing-the-sieve-server # To place this script on the server run the following command: # # sieveshell servername # Please enter your password: ****** #> put myscript.script #> activate myscript #> quit # #This should place your script on the server and make it the active script. As timsieved implements rfc5804 there is also https://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c5804#section-1.4 > > How should a user/administrator know? > > Pay attention to > > https://www.cyrusimap.org/imap/reference/manpages/usercommands/sieveshell.html#std:cyrusman-sieveshell(1) > <https://www.cyrusimap.org/imap/reference/manpages/usercommands/sieveshell.html#std:cyrusman-sieveshell(1)> > > and look at activate/deactivate. > > This is sufficient documentation according to the developer, who > spent many hours in the code, I guess. > However, an ignorant user only gets a hint at most.
